It´s not easy being a nine-year-old kid in the middle of busy, gifted family. Especially when the list of things you´re good at includes only two items - ´crying´ and ´stopping crying´- and the list of things you´re not good at seems to be getting longer every day. Who Sophie´s mom suggests that she´s good at being kind and just needs a little more practice, Sophie feels hopeful. But being kind to a grouchy old lady, her big sister, Nora, or the weird new girl at school isn´t as easy as it sounds. If only, Sophie were a queen, she could practice being kind to commoners instead. It would be much more dignified and elegant. And she would finally get to wear her very own diamond tiara...
